Transaction 72e414538508a130bacc5c6f717fb8c6f8707d9eb0d488a86285e82891232172
1 Input
2 Outputs
- 72e414538508a130bacc5c6f717fb8c6f8707d9eb0d488a86285e82891232172:0
- 72e414538508a130bacc5c6f717fb8c6f8707d9eb0d488a86285e82891232172:1
value 16388359
address 1CAhDZMKbwZvcfkS2ja62cPx7xBBaym56s
value 15650000
address 1DBaUNk3iKmZDooGiqdHBufBJpfEAKj5FF